This championship gives athletes a clear pathway toward AAU Taekwondo Nationals while keeping the experience welcoming for both first‑time and seasoned competitors.
Rings are staffed by certified officials, para divisions are supported with appropriate accommodations, and the day is structured to emphasize safety, sportsmanship, and respect for everyone in the venue.​​
​
At a glance, families can expect an organized schedule, clear communication around divisions and staging, and a venue that is easy to navigate for teams of all sizes.
